Install Yaml For Python Mac
Download ->>->>->> https://ssurll.com/2tu5ss
How to Install Yaml for Python on Mac
Yaml is a popular format for storing and exchanging data in a human-readable way. It is often used for configuration files, data serialization, and web development. If you want to use Yaml with Python on your Mac, you will need to install a package called PyYAML that provides a Python interface to the Yaml library.
In this article, we will show you how to install PyYAML on your Mac using two methods: using pip, the Python package manager, or using Homebrew, the Mac package manager. We will also show you how to test if PyYAML is working correctly by loading and dumping some Yaml data in Python.
Method 1: Using pip
Pip is a tool that allows you to install and manage Python packages from the Python Package Index (PyPI). To use pip, you will need to have Python installed on your Mac. You can check if you have Python by opening a terminal and typing:
python --version
If you see something like Python 3.9.4, then you have Python installed. If not, you can download and install Python from the official website: https://www.python.org/downloads/mac-osx/.
Once you have Python installed, you can use pip to install PyYAML by typing:
pip install pyyaml
This will download and install the latest version of PyYAML from PyPI. You can verify that PyYAML is installed by typing:
pip show pyyaml
This will display some information about the PyYAML package, such as its version, location, and dependencies.
Method 2: Using Homebrew
Homebrew is a package manager for Mac that allows you to install and manage software that is not included in the default Mac system. To use Homebrew, you will need to have it installed on your Mac. You can check if you have Homebrew by opening a terminal and typing:
brew --version
If you see something like Homebrew 3.1.5, then you have Homebrew installed. If not, you can install Homebrew by following the instructions on the official website: https://brew.sh/.
Once you have Homebrew installed, you can use it to install PyYAML by typing:
brew install pyyaml
This will download and install the latest version of PyYAML from Homebrew. You can verify that PyYAML is installed by typing:
brew info pyyaml
This will display some information about the PyYAML package, such as its version, location, and dependencies.
Testing PyYAML
To test if PyYAML is working correctly on your Mac, you can try loading and dumping some Yaml data in Python. For example, open a terminal and type:
python
This will launch the Python interactive shell. Then type:
import yaml
data = yaml.load(\"\"\"
- name: John
age: 25
hobbies:
- reading
- hiking
- name: Mary
age: 23
hobbies:
- cooking
- dancing
\"\"\", Loader=yaml.FullLoader)
print(data)
This will load some Yaml data into a Python list of dictionaries and print it out. You should see something like:
[{'name': 'John', 'age': 25, 'hobbies': ['reading', 'hiking']}, {'name': 'Mary', 'age': 23, 'hobbies': ['cooking', 'dancing']}]
To dump some Python data into Yaml format, you can type:
data = {\"fruit\": [\"apple\", \"banana\", \"orange\"], \"vegetable\": [\"carrot\", \"potato\", \"onion\"]}
yml = yaml.dump(data)
print(yml)
This will dump a Python dictionary into a Yaml string and print it out. You should see something like:
fruit:
- a474f39169